SIGSBEE CHARTER SCHOOL INC, founded in 2008, is a mid-sized nonprofit in the Education sector that reported $13.2M in total revenue in fiscal year 2024. The organization ran a surplus of $3.8M, a strong 29% operating margin.

Mission

THROUGH INNOVATIVE APPROACHES, SIGSBEE CHARTER SCHOOL INSPIRES CRITICAL THINKING AND PROMOTES EMPATHY, FOCUSING ON THE UNIQUE NEEDS OF THE MILITARY CHILD. THE ORGANIZATION PROVIDE EACH CHILD WITH OPPORTUNITIES AND SKILL SETS TO REALIZE HIS OR HER FULLEST PORTENTIAL. WE AIM TO INSPIRE AND EMPOWER STUDENTS TO BECOME LIFELONG LEARNERS WHO MEET HIGH ACADEMIC STANDARDS AND DEMONSTRATE RESPONSIBLE CITIZENSHIP.
